This paper surveys routing protocols in Zigbee-based networks, which are developed on the IEEE 802.15.4 standard for low-power, low-data-rate applications. It details various network topologies, including star, cluster tree, and mesh, and discusses multiple routing protocols such as AODV, AODVJR, and hierarchical routing methods aimed at optimizing network performance. The study concludes with insights into the effectiveness and improvements of these routing protocols for enhancing Zigbee networks.
